Artificial Intelligence - What is it?

September 9th, 2018
Artificial Intelligence
You are probably thinking that Artificial Intelligence (AI) is something completely new and within the last 10 years of developing. But it actually started back in the 50s where fellow MIT students began introducing it.

Artificial Intelligence according to John McCarthy, one of the founders: “It is the science and engineering of making intelligent machines, especially intelligent computer programs. It is related to the similar task of using computers to understand human intelligence”.


Artificial Intelligence is a way of making computers or software think intelligently. It is very similar to the way human brains are thinking, and it's also the philosophy behind it. Can we make a computer think by itself like a human? This is how Artificial Intelligence is accomplished. Studying how humans learn, working when solving problems and how we take decisions.


But how do we get there? Well, this is a bit tricky question and there are a lot of theories to this and especially how you define Artificial Intelligence. We can start by learning something about how we can make computers solve problems by observing people. But the valuable work with Artificial Intelligence involves studying the problems the world presents to us instead of studying people behavior.


Currently Artificial Intelligence is used in a lot of different fields and we’ve listed a few of them below:


Natural Language Processing (NLP)

Interactions between human languages and computers. Focused on computers processing and analyzing large amounts of natural language data. NoteHlp is based on NLP.



Using Artificial Intelligence in strategic games. Chess, poker, Blackjack, tic-tac-toe, etc., basically where computers can be used to calculate all possible positions with heuristic knowledge.


Speech Recognition

These are where intelligent systems are able to hear and comprehend languages. Speech Recognition is also capable of understanding slang words, accents, background noise and change in emotions.


Handwriting Recognition
Software reads handwritten text in paperform and recognizes shapes of letters before converting it into editable text on a device.


Vision Systems

Used to understand and interpret visual inputs on a computer. It could be facial recognition used by the police to recognize faces of criminals.



Robots being able to perform actions by human orders. They have a bunch of sensors detecting physical data such as temperature, sound, movement and pressure for instance. They are able to learn from their mistakes and this is what makes them smarter.


Since NoteHlp is based on Natural Language Processing, let’s take a closer look:
Natural Language Processing (NLP) is one of many branches from Artificial Intelligence. NLP can be used for part of speech tagging, tokenization and parsing, language detection of a document and semantic relationships between characters. NLP in other terms is breaking down huge amount of data into shorter pieces for a better understanding of the relationships between every piece. It’s also about exploring how all pieces are working together creating a useful meaning.


The reason we use Artificial Intelligence at NoteHlp is that it makes our software more realistic and even more dynamic. We’re able to work with more complex datasets and it sets ourselves in a great position to provide the best service for our users. We’re not binded to some strict algorithms but instead we’re using deep learning algorithms which makes our opportunities much better.

If you would like to know more about how we use Artificial Intelligence at NoteHlp then go ahead and read our previous post!

